Chicago Bulls 108, Detroit Pistons 92
The Bulls gored the Pistons last night in Detroit. The Bulls shot over 70% in the first half of the game and finished hitting 57.3% from the floor. Ben Gordon came alive as he led the Bulls with 28 points as he hit 5 of 6 three pointers. Luol Deng also was very busy with 20 points, 7 rebounds and 4 assists. Kirk Hinrich did a great job of directing the offense with 17 points, 5 rebounds and 13 assists. P.J. Brown turned back the clock and scored 15 points, snatched 8 rebounds and dished out 3 assists. Tyrus Thomas was a fireball of energy off of the bench with 10 points, 6 rebounds and 5 steals in only 21 minutes on the court.  The Bulls are still down 3-2 to the Pistons as the series shifts back to Chicago.
